There are even instances where parties other than a negligent driver may share liability for a car accident in Cobb County. The state government or a municipality may be partially to blame because of a failure to build a safe roadway, improve road conditions or repair faulty traffic signals/signs. The manufacturer of a motor vehicle also may be responsible if the vehicle has a defective component that contributes to the collision. A former justice of the 5th District Appellate Court in Mount Vernon, Illinois had his defamation lawsuit thrown out by the court on whose bench he once sat. Former Justice Gordon Maag, a Democrat from Madison County, unsuccessfully ran for the Illinois Supreme Court in 2004 and lost a retention vote for his seat on the appeals court. Maag alleged in the lawsuit that a 2004 campaign flyer prepared by the Illinois Coalition for Jobs, Growth and Prosperity unfairly characterized him as soft on crime. At least one flyer said Maag's record on crime was "embarrassing" and "dangerous" and said he "let a murderer back on the streets." The lawsuit was filed against the Coalition, the Illinois Chamber of Commerce and two coalition officers. These federal cases share at least one important theme with Brunson: whether a civil action will lie against a party not specifically named a respondent in an administrative charge will depend on the opportunity afforded in the prior proceeding for the resolution of that party's interests in the claim in dispute. Given that important theme and given the requirement that Chapter 151B be liberally construed to meet its goals of implementing the right to equal treatment guaranteed to all citizens, Mass. Gen. L. c. 151B � 9; Katz v. MCAD, 365 Mass. 357, 312 N.E.2d 182 , 187 (1974), the court concludes that, faced with the question, the Massachusetts Supreme Judicial Court would hold that failure to name a party as a respondent in a charge filed with the MCAD does not preclude a later civil action against that party if the conduct of the party was put in issue by the charge and the party had notice of and an opportunity to conciliate the charge. See Brunson, 541 N.E.2d at 341; Lattimore, 99 F.3d at 464; Sobotka, 1994 WL 879775, at 3. It is in that context then that the court will consider the claims against the individual defendants. In a country in denial about class divisions, a mangled mouth is the clearest indication of second-class citizenship. Missing or rotting teeth are like a scarlet T, declaring their owner to be trash. Sered and Fernandopulle describe the way that a group of well-meaning Idaho women who volunteered at clinics and early childhood development programs judged "those people" who weren't able to get dental care for themselves or for their children. "These middle-class women," they wrote, "identified bad teeth as a sign of poor parenting, low educational achievement, and slow or faulty intellectual development." When Stu Price, Ed Helms' character in The Hangover, wakes up in Las Vegas and discovers he is missing a front tooth, his horrified response is to declare, "I look like a nerd hillbilly." A T2 tumor extends off the visible vocal cord into other areas and may produce some impairment of motion. T3 and T4 tumors extend even further into the tissue surrounding the visible vocal cord. The difference between a T1, T2, T3, and a T4 tumor is of critical importance when choosing the method and extent of treatment. If the tumor is still confined to the vocal cords, then very localized radiation treatment or surgical removal will usually cure the cancer completely. If the cancer has spread off of the vocal cords, then localized radiation will not properly attack all of the cancer, leaving it free to continue spreading. Another category of documents withheld from disclosure were documents pertaining to A & G's communications with Witherspoon regarding the CINA Case. These documents include a letter written after A & G withdrew from representation of Witherspoon regarding doctors' evaluations of Witherspoon; undertaken in connection with CINA and guardianship proceedings. Also withheld was the draft of a petition for guardianship of Larry prepared by A & G. There could be no reasonable expectation on the part of Witherspoon that her communications with A & G regarding a proceeding brought to determine whether Witherspoon was capable of providing adequate care for her son in light of the injuries arising from the physicians' negligence would be kept confidential from her son or those protecting his interests. She engaged A & G to represent her and Larry in the Malpractice Cases; the CINA Case was brought because of the difficulty that Witherspoon had in providing care for Larry's special needs. We cannot countenance a doctrine that would allow A & G or Witherspoon to hide from Larry's court appointed representatives information about Witherspoon's own mental and physical health when that concealment could be detrimental to Larry's welfare. The same holds true with respect to any other communications she had with A & G regarding the CINA Case. If she wished to have confidential communications with a lawyer regarding her own rights as a parent, then she should have chosen attorneys other than those already representing her son.
